Importance of Effective Communication Texas 4-H and Youth Development

Objectives Defining communication Annual Livestock Show Catalog Newsletter List Serve Communicate with the Local Ag. Science Teacher Keep Club Managers Informed Major Show Entry Night Meeting Develop Information Flyer for Local Feed Stores Summary Texas 4-H and Youth Development

Communication Communication is essential when working with 4-H families. Most problems arise when there is a lack of communication between agent and families Texas 4-H and Youth Development

Defining Communication Communication - is defined as a process by which we assign and convey meaning in an attempt to create shared understanding. Sender and receiver must be actively involved in a communication system. County Extension Agent must clearly articulate their message. Message needs to be heard by the listener Must use multiple methods to convey message Texas 4-H and Youth Development

Annual Livestock Show Catalog All 4-H livestock exhibitors/families should receive a handbook or information sheet in October or early November providing: –major show web sites –rule changes –Schedules –entry information –weight breaks –and other pertinent information. Newsletter Important dates and deadlines should be provided in the monthly newsletter Important to bold and highlight important dates and deadlines Not a bad idea to reiterate those important dates and deadlines more than once Texas 4-H and Youth Development

List Serve Developing an list can be an easy way to get information to parents participating in 4-H Important items such as state validation dates, county ownership deadlines, county wide project clinics, and county livestock show rules should be sent. Texas 4-H and Youth Development

Keep Club Managers Informed Keeping club managers is a must. They are the conduit for most 4-H families It is not required that a County Extension Agent attend every club meeting Should make attempt to attend some. Develop summary sheet of things Club managers may need. Texas 4-H and Youth Development

Major Show Entry Night Meeting Sometimes held in November before major show entry deadlines Share new rule and regulation changes May also develop one pager outlining any announcements and send via or mail. Texas 4-H and Youth Development

Develop Information Flyer for Local Feed Stores Fliers are an excellent way to disseminate information to the public about upcoming events Feed stores are an excellent location for fliers if allowed Establishing relationships with feed store owners are critical so fliers may be posted Texas 4-H and Youth Development

Summary No one perfect way to communicate information to 4-H families Key is to have multiple strategies Perfectly acceptable and more impactful to repeat information with multiple sources to increase chances of everyone receiving the needed and pertinent information Texas 4-H and Youth Development
